⚖️ WHO IS ANDREA LYON?
Lyon has practiced criminal defense since 1976 and previously worked with the Cook County Public Defender’s Office, where she eventually became chief of its Homicide Task Force.
She has handled more than 130 homicide cases and has represented defendants in numerous potential capital cases. She is particularly known for her work during sentencing and penalty phases, where the defense focuses on a defendant’s background, mental state, and circumstances.
Lyon was also briefly part of Casey Anthony’s defense team in 2009. She later withdrew from that case in 2010, with financial issues cited as the reason.
Her career has also included teaching law, writing extensively about capital defense, and founding organizations focused on death-penalty defense.
👨⚖️ ROBERT KERR
Lyon’s law partner, Robert Kerr, is also an experienced criminal defense attorney. Their firm handles major felony cases, including murder, homicide, federal criminal matters, post-conviction proceedings, and death-penalty cases.
